  2. Midpoint of a Line Segment. The midpoint is halfway between the two end points: Its x value is halfway between the two x values. Its y value is halfway between the two y values. To calculate it: Add both "x" coordinates, divide by 2. Add both "y" coordinates, divide by 2.
